Transaction 100774987b1bdf5c43f2568b15cf4abe7439eb45d77fa1c3866b84f9d8d8d350
1 Input
1 Output
-
100774987b1bdf5c43f2568b15cf4abe7439eb45d77fa1c3866b84f9d8d8d350:0
- value
- 520225
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 802589f28ff643ec9ae3d012ef2a8b62e87e3706 OP_EQUAL
- address
- 3DNbPLt645BKSGsnBqMyFKVeisWJ7vet11